  "My Childhood Days"



My memories as a child.
Are oh' so ever clear.
For I sit here and ponder;
upon those days I hold dear.
~~~

As a child, I recall;
certain things which took place.
And the people that I cherished;
with there many loving ways.
~~~

My parents were loving, and good.
And they tried really hard
to instill all of the good things;
and never let down their guard.
~~~

We never had a lot of riches;
but, we were happy and loved.
Dad worked really hard;
with God's blessings, we were never deprived of.
~~~

My sister, and my two brothers;
we would have our fun times.
We'd play hard and fight;
and were read children's
nursery rhymes.
~~~

I remember playing;
in that old gravel pit.
Scared of those big ole' yellow trucks;
I'd run home and pitch a fit.
~~~

I remember our, fishing
down at the lake;
and catching those crab's
with just the right bait.
~~~

We swung on the rope;
that hung from that old hay mow.
From loft to loft;
there over the cows.
~~~

I remember my grandmother;
wearing that old straw hat.
She'd make us her Chicken 'N' Dumplings;
then laid us, down for a nap.
~~~

Life was so simple;
and carefree back then.
We'd rise with the chickens;
and start the day, with a grin.
~~~

We'd always go to church;
in our Sunday's best.
Mom would make her best dinner;
yes' we were  truly blessed.
